INTRODUCTION
The enclosed resolutions authorize the initiation of the public bidding procedure for the
Millwork District Parking Lot 1 Project.
BACKGROUND
In 2010, Gronen Properties, Wilmac Property Co and Warehouse Trust provided a letter to
the City requesting public development of 470 off-street parking spaces to assist with
attraction of commercial and residential tenants in the newly developed district. The 12th &
Elm St surface parking lot will bring the total number of City-owned parking spaces in the
Historic Millwork District to 580 spaces.
It should also be noted the Development Agreement with Dupaco Voices, LLC and the City
of Dubuque states "City shall develop an additional City surface parking lot at 12t" and Elm
Street on the east side of Elm Street, on or before December 31, 2020."
DI�CUSSION
The FY20 budget includes $375,460 carried from FY19 budget to continue the
development of public parking within the Historic Millwork District. The FY21 budget
requests funding in the amount of $589,000 for Millwork District Parking Improvements.
The project consists of the construction of a 71 stall concrete parking lot. The parking lot
construction will also include storm sewer, lighting, surveillance cameras, fiber optics,
conduit and landscaping.

BUDGETIMPACT
The estimate of probable cost for the Millwork District Parking Lot 1 Project is as follows:
Description Estimate
Construction Contract $574,740.00
Contingency $57,474.00
Design / Contract Admin / Construction Engineering $94,832.00
Total Project Cost $ 727,046.00 I
The project funding summary is as follows:
CIP Fundinq Source Amount
3602250 FY 20 Millwork District Parking Improvements $375,460.00
36022aQ Requested FY 21 Millwork District Parking Improvements I $351,586.00
Total Project Funding $727,046.00
